The ESP32-S3FH4R2 Development Board is an ideal solution for projects that require high computational performance and flexible communication capabilities. Equipped with the Xtensa 32-bit LX7 dual-core processor running at up to 240 MHz, it provides significant computing power for real-time tasks. The module features 512 KB SRAM and 384 KB ROM, along with 2 MB PSRAM and 4 MB Flash memory, ensuring ample memory for various applications and projects. With built-in 2.4GHz Wi-Fi and Bluetooth LE dual-mode wireless communication, the board delivers excellent RF performance and connectivity flexibility.

The board includes an 8-pin FPC connector, allowing the USB Type-C port to be customized with an adapter, making it easier to integrate with various systems. It is equipped with 34 multifunctional GPIO pins, providing a wide range of connectivity options for various devices and components. Additionally, the board offers a rich set of peripheral interfaces including SPI, I2C, UART, ADC, and PWM, allowing flexible function adjustment based on project requirements. The module supports multiple low-power modes, enabling optimal balance between communication range, data transmission speed, and power consumption, meeting the needs of various application scenarios. With these features, the ESP32-S3FH4R2 development board is a versatile and powerful tool for modern technology projects.
Included in the package is an adapter with FPC connector and USB, along with Boot and Reset buttons, which facilitates easy programming of the module.
The platform supports popular programming environments including ESP-IDF, MicroPython, and Arduino IDE. A guide with usage examples is available on the product page.
